LAW 1730 - PropertyProperty law is studied as a social and legal institution that facilitates the acquisition, disposition, and use of personal and real property. The course surveys problems related to personal property, the system of estates and future interests, the landlord-tenant relationship, the modern real estate transaction, and private arrangements affecting the use of land. Credits: 4
